Key Elements of a Contemporary Penthouse Apartment with Minimalist Design
- Soaring marble walls: A hallmark of luxury, marble walls add a touch of sophistication and elegance to the space.
- Floor-to-ceiling windows: Blurring the lines between indoors and outdoors, floor-to-ceiling windows create a seamless connection to the urban landscape.
- Low-profile furniture: Sleek and understated, low-profile furniture complements the minimalist aesthetic, creating a sense of calm and serenity.
- Polished concrete floors: A chic and modern touch, polished concrete floors add a sense of industrial chic to the space.
- Neutral color palette: A blank canvas for creativity, a neutral color palette ensures that the space remains timeless and versatile.
- Hidden LED lighting: Subtle and sophisticated, hidden LED lighting creates a sense of ambiance and warmth without detracting from the minimalist aesthetic.
- Urban cityscape views: A contemporary penthouse apartment is not complete without breathtaking views of the city. Whether it's a sunny day or a starry night, the views are sure to leave you in awe.
